Leo Harold Baum, 98, passed away July 25, 2022, at Country Place Senior Living Memory Care, Hoisington.  He was born August 28, 1923, at Susank, Kan., to Andrew and Katherine (Schmidt) Baum.  Leo married Loretta Jean Cronn Dec. 12, 1949, in Russell, Kan.  They celebrated 72 years of marriage last December.

Leo, a resident of Hoisington since 1970 coming from Paradise, Kan., was a veteran of WW II serving in the U.S. Navy aboard the U.S.S. Philadelphia.  Following his honorable discharge on March 29, 1947, he worked in the oilfield, the Helium Plant in Otis and later as a tool pusher for Mohawk Drilling.  In his later years he was employed at Great Bend feeding as a night watchman.  Leo enjoyed fishing, music, playing his guitar and spending time with family.  He was a Life member of the V.F.W., Russell, and was a devoted member of the Christian faith, accepting Christ at the age of 18.  Leo shaped his life around his faith in Jesus Christ as his Savior, and made it his life's work to embrace and spread the Word.

oretta Jean Baum, 92, passed away February 8, 2023, at Credo Senior Living in Hoisington. She was born February 7, 1931, at Russell, to George and Opal (Whitman) Cronn. She married Leo Harold Baum on December 12, 1949, at Russell.  He died July 25, 2022.

Loretta, a Hoisington resident since 1970 coming from Paradise, Kan., worked for Clara Barton Hospital in the dietary speciality and housekeeping departments, also working for Fuller Brush Co. for many years.  She enjoyed playing cards, dominoes, cooking, and was known for her gift of hospitality, cherishing time spent with family and friends.  Above all, Loretta was a devoted member of the Christian faith, shaping her life around her faith in Jesus Christ as her Savior.
